Applications
2-Nonanol (CAS 628-99-9) is a medium-chain alkanol with a mild fatty odor widely employed as a fragrance modifier in perfumes, soaps, detergents and cosmetics; as a creamy note in food flavor formulations for confectionery, baked goods and beverages; as a solvent or intermediate in organic synthesis to produce esters, plasticizers, surfactants and pesticides; as a fuel and lubricant additive that enhances flow properties and cetane number; and as a research precursor for insect-pheromone technology and as a reactive medium in the preparation of specialty polymer materials.
